Batteries
Few companies go to lengths SwissQual does to ensure reliability, and even fewer go as far as to test the batteries they use to destruction. But batteries are an important reliability component of our smart shutdown function, which allows SwissQual systems to continue operating at full power for up to 150 seconds after a loss of main power, and if necessary shutdown gracefully by saving all data without crashing – and potentially ruining valuable data.
Tested to the extreme
SwissQual takes the testing stage very seriously
Designing a good quality product is never enough, and at SwissQual the next stage is to test those designs, sometimes literally to destruction. The testing sequence is something we take seriously at SwissQual. We test almost every component that goes into our systems, even down to the batteries.
Every piece of hardware undergoes a harsh regime of tests that includes environmental cycling from -30°C to +70°C and subjecting our equipment to shake and shock testing on specialized tables that punch more than 50 gravities of shock loading into the equipment chassis. The cold is so cold that it literally freezes the chamber around the equipment. The heat cycling is hot enough to melt the plastic on most standard USB cabling – but not those used by SwissQual, which are of a higher specification.
For comparison, laptops used in less comprehensive solutions cannot be operated in those ranges. Most laptop computers are specified to operate between 0°C and +35°C; they cannot even be stored at +70°C or -30°C. We are the only company in this sector of the market to destruction test our batteries to CSA/IATA standards such that they can be shipped by air. We also put all our equipment through appropriate type approvals before shipping to customers.
